A sportsbook is a gambling establishment that accepts bets on various sporting events. It also offers a variety of other games and services such as horse racing, casino games, video poker, and more. It is a central component of many online gaming sites and typically includes a racebook, casino, and live betting.
To attract punters and improve user experience, it is essential to offer high-quality data, visuals, and a premium betting platform. To do this, you need to partner with reputable leagues and data providers. This can require sizable investments, but it will give you an edge over competition.
Regulatory compliance is an essential element of the sportsbook business model. It keeps shadier elements of the underground economy away from gambling and legitimizes the industry. It also ensures responsible gambling and protects the safety of consumers. It is important to comply with local laws and regulations, implement age verification and self-exclusion programs, and use security measures like deposit limits and warnings.
A successful sportsbook is one that has a clear business plan, access to sufficient funds, and an understanding of client expectations and market trends. It should also be licensed in the country where it operates, and offer a diverse selection of sports and events.
A sportsbook earns its money by collecting a percentage of all bets placed, which is known as the vigorish or juice. This is usually around 10%, and it is applied to both winning and losing bets. This revenue is used to pay the punters that win their bets.